Will skies be clear over southern Ontario Friday night?
Skies are likely to be partly clear over many regions during the first several hours after sunset, and then increasing high cloudiness is likely to appear during early evening. The appearance of the moon and brighter stars may cause the impression of mostly clear skies, before thickening cloud later in the evening.
